Output f2a35723326607d2469183ef8ebb28dfe1d4c270c90cebd32e0845a777c21fcb:0

value
2800002084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e85d30bba77afbbebad3df1ad632a04d9a89e34 OP_EQUAL
address
3BmQZvjZkUzFtJejkvouDSCuv2XiBkrSqG
transaction
f2a35723326607d2469183ef8ebb28dfe1d4c270c90cebd32e0845a777c21fcb
confirmations
459910
spent
true